首頁 > 資料庫 > mysql教程 > 在 MySQL 中搜尋兩個鍵

在 MySQL 中搜尋兩個鍵

PHPz
發布: 2023-09-13 17:25:02
轉載
892 人瀏覽過

在 MySQL 中搜索两个键

讓我們了解如何在MySQL 中搜尋兩個鍵

在幫助下可以使用「OR」來實現對兩個鍵的搜尋優化良好的單鍵或使用優化良好的“AND”。讓我們看看如何將兩個不同的鍵與“OR”操作結合起來進行搜尋 -

SELECT field1_index, field2_index FROM tableName
WHERE field1_index = '1' OR field2_index = '1'
登入後複製

這是查詢的最佳化版本。使用“UNION”也可以有效地完成此操作,該“UNION”組合了兩個單獨的“SELECT”語句的輸出。每個「SELECT」語句僅搜尋一個鍵,並且可以對其進行最佳化。讓我們看看實際的查詢 -

查詢

SELECT field1_index, field2_index
FROM tableName WHERE field1_index = '1'
UNION
SELECT field1_index, field2_index
FROM tableName WHERE field2_index = '1';
登入後複製
#

以上是在 MySQL 中搜尋兩個鍵的詳細內容。更多資訊請關注PHP中文網其他相關文章!

來源:tutorialspoint.com
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板